R7S 150 KSI Mechanical Spin-Lock Concrete Anchor

The R7S Spin-Lock Mechanical Concrete Anchor incorporates a high strength post-tension steel giving the designer the highest strength to anchor diameter ratio available for use with the Spin-Lock head assembly.

R7S Structural Properties
Yield Stress Ultimate Stress Elongation in 20
bar diameter
Reduction
of Area
127.7 KSI
(880 Mpa)
150 KSI
(1034 Mpa
4% 20%

NOTES:
(*) Do not exceed these numbers
(1) Care should be taken to drill a straight and properly sized hole.
(2) More torque may be required on long anchors or if the head assembly is next to rebar. Consult your Williams Representative for more specific details.
(3) Stress to desired tensile load using a hollow ram hydraulic jack. Consult your Williams Representative.
(4) Full ultimate strength of anchor can be achieved at listed embedment depth, provided there are no edge or spacing effects on the anchor.
WILLIAMS reserves the right to ship full length or coupled units as necessary.
All above torque values are used for clean, dry (un-greased) threads. For greased thread torque values, contact your local Williams representative.
